About

Hatfield South West ward lies within the Hertfordshire town of Hatfield. It is primarily a residential area, containing a mix of housing estates built across different decades. The ward is bordered by the A1(M) motorway to the west and includes local amenities like Asda and the Galleria outlet shopping centre, which is situated on the site of the former Hatfield Aerodrome.

The area is directly served by Hatfield railway station, providing connections to London. Residential streets are interspersed with several schools and community green spaces, such as the grounds around Hatfield House. The University of Hertfordshire's main campus is located just to the north, influencing the local population.

Area overview

On average Hatfield South West has moderate deprivation and high crime levels, with around 163 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 27.9%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Hatfield South West is £54,173 per year. There are 5 schools in Hatfield South West: 2 primary (1 Outstanding and 1 Good) and 1 secondary (1 Outstanding and 0 Good). Hatfield South West is home to around 11,400 people, with a population density of about 5,585.0 per km2.

Property prices in Hatfield South West

Based on 73 recent sales, the median property price is £377,000 in Hatfield South West area, with individual transactions ranging from £176,000 up to £710,000.
